    "Robocalls are overwhelming hospitals and patients, threatening a new kind of health crisis...

    In the heart of Boston, Tufts Medical Center treats scores of health conditions,...

    But doctors, administrators and other hospital staff struggled to contain a much different kind of epidemic one April morning last year: a wave of thousands of robocalls that spread, like a virus, from one phone line to the next, disrupting communications for hours to come.

    ...At Tufts Medical Center, administrators registered more than 4,500 calls between about 9:30 and 11:30 a.m. on April 30, 2018, said Taylor Lehmann, the center’s chief information security officer. Many of the messages seemed to be the same: Speaking in Mandarin, an unknown voice threatened deportation unless the person who picked up the phone provided their personal information....

    'They can't not pick them up,' said Steven Cardinal, a top security official at the Medical University of South Carolina. 'They don't have any indicator it's a spoof until they answer it.'..."

    "FTC announces major crackdown on robocalls

    The Federal Trade Commission and law enforcement plan to file charges against several companies and individuals as part of a major government clampdown on illegal robocalls...

    The FTC is announcing a major crackdown on illegal robocalls, including 94 actions targeting operations around the country that they say are responsible for more than 1 billion calls..."
